What's the Epoxy Resin?
Epoxy Resin, is A common thermosetting resin, the most common on the market is bisphenol A type epoxy resin. Because of its active physical and chemical properties, the material has many functions and a wide range of uses. It is most commonly found in electronics factories and construction sites around us, used as adhesives and paints. And why I'm talking about this particular material today is because in many high-quality skateboard factories, maple chips are bonded with epoxy resin.
The role of epoxy resin in the skateboard is mainly to adhere to the wood layer, compared with the common water-based glue, its waterproof properties and high temperature resistance are more able to combine, and the paste strength is industrial. The use of epoxy resin in the production process will be more durable, and the overall weight will be lighter than that of the board with ordinary glue. And thanks to the epoxy resin bonding the wood pieces to maintain the elasticity of the wood, the board surface also provides an excellent spot effect.
